Trains in Chihuahua City
Chihuahua City has a famous train route called the “Chepe” or “Chihuahua-Pacific Railway“. This train travels through the scenic Copper Canyon in the Sierra Madre Mountains, offering breathtaking views of the canyons, waterfalls, and forests along the way. The train ride runs from Chihuahua City to Los Mochis, a city in the neighboring state of Sinaloa. The Chepe train has several classes of service, including economy, business, and first class.
The train ride is considered one of the most beautiful train journeys in the world, and it is a popular tourist attraction in Chihuahua.

How to get to Chihuahua City
Chihuahua City is located in northern Mexico and is easily accessible by air, bus, or car.
By air: The easiest and fastest way to get to Chihuahua City is by flying to the General Roberto Fierro Villalobos International Airport (CUU), which is the main airport serving the city and the state of Chihuahua. The airport has domestic and international flights and is located about 14 km (8.7 mi) from downtown Chihuahua. From the airport, you can take a taxi or bus to the city center.
By bus: Chihuahua City is well-connected by bus to other major cities in Mexico. Several bus companies offer transportation services to and from Chihuahua City, including Omnibus de México, Estrella Blanca, Primera Plus, and Transportes Chihuahuenses. The bus station in Chihuahua City is located in the city center, making it convenient to access.
By car: Chihuahua City is also accessible by car, with several highways connecting it to other major cities in Mexico. If you plan to drive, it is recommended to rent a car or hire a driver, as the roads in Mexico can be challenging for foreign drivers.
What is the best time to travel to Chihuahua City
The best time to travel to Chihuahua City depends on your preferences and the activities you plan to do. The climate in Chihuahua City is generally dry and arid, with hot summers and cold winters.
If you prefer mild temperatures, the best time to visit Chihuahua City is during the spring (March to May) or the fall (September to November). During these seasons, the weather is generally pleasant, with mild temperatures and lower humidity. This is also a good time to visit the Copper Canyon, as the weather is cooler and more comfortable for outdoor activities.
If you don’t mind the heat, the summer months (June to August) are a good time to visit Chihuahua City. The city offers several indoor attractions to escape the heat, such as museums and galleries.
Winter (December to February) can be cold in Chihuahua City, with temperatures dropping below freezing at night. However, this is also a good time to visit the city’s traditional holiday markets and experience the festive atmosphere.
